
The World Rally Championship is currently seeing a renaissance in both the cars that are running (super aggressive super minis anyone?) and and overall popularity. Volkswagen is not a manufacturer to miss out and has prepared a Polo R WRC car, which should be sitting on the starting line some time in 2013. The test […]